Output 3364021df8753ce9673a72b700ed85078c2cb6d4a524b868583dcd0eec0ddf0b:0

value
375000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f0456c1100987500c272ff1c19a378cfa0dc1d2 OP_EQUAL
address
3GBpZWs3qLBatjFNp2H2T4deefeq8NDZFX
transaction
3364021df8753ce9673a72b700ed85078c2cb6d4a524b868583dcd0eec0ddf0b
spent
true